Under licence from Beads of Courage Inc., Beads of Courage UK offers emotional support to children with chronic and serious illness by providing Beads of Courage programmes to Oncology/Haematology, Burns, Cardiac, NICU, and Chronic Conditions units throughout the United Kingdom and Ireland. Beads of Courage restores a child's sense of self when coping with a serious illness.

When was Beads Of Courage UK registered as a charity?
Beads Of Courage UK was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 18 May 2011 as charity number 1141987. It has been registered for 15 years.
